"Empataram" means "they tied" or "they drew" in the context of a competition or game.


Refers to sports teams achieving identical scores in a competition.

Os times empataram o jogo e decidiram tudo nos pênaltis.

The teams tied the game and decided everything in penalties.


Refers to creating a situation of equilibrium in conflict.

Eles empataram uma guerra que se estendeu por décadas.

They stalemated a war that extended for decades.


Refers to an impasse or equality in a negotiation or agreement.

Durante as negociações, ambos os lados empataram em suas propostas.

During the negotiations, both sides reached a stalemate in their proposals.
